Nissan
Magnite
Summary
The Nissan Magnite is celebrated for its value, handling, and features like the 360-degree camera and cruise control. Users appreciate its good fuel efficiency and comfortable highway ride. However, some drawbacks include the lack of ventilated seats, limited steering adjustments, and no front proximity sensors. Overall, it is regarded as an excellent urban vehicle with a strong price-to-feature ratio.

    Tata
    Punch
    Summary
    The Tata Punch is highly regarded for its reliability, comfort, and impressive safety features, including a 5-star Global NCAP rating. Users appreciate its stylish design, spacious interiors, and fuel efficiency, making it a great value for money. However, some reviews highlight concerns about the outdated interior design and engine performance during highway overtakes. Additionally, issues regarding Tata's service reputation and potential engine rust were noted, indicating a need for careful consideration before purchase.

    Mahindra
    Bolero
    Summary
    The Mahindra Bolero is highly regarded for its rugged reliability, spaciousness, and fuel efficiency, making it suitable for both urban and rural environments. Users appreciate its low maintenance costs and strong off-road capabilities. However, it faces criticism for its outdated interior and lack of advanced features, which can detract from comfort during long drives.
